Iran, Egypt to create joint bank

Head of Iran Foreign Investment Company (IFIC) said that Egypt and Iran will create a joint bank in Tehran for the first time, Mehr News Agency reported.

The new bank will be a branch of the Misr Iran Development Bank (MIDB).

IFIC head Mehdi Razavi told Mehr News Agency that last year MIDB transferred funds worth $50 million to Iran.
 
According to Razavi, it is planned to expand activity of the new bank created by the two countries.

Iran and Egypt's diplomatic relations have been suspended since 1979.
